OverviewLena and Amanda are best friends and star soccer players--but what happens when the thing they love most threatens to tear them apart? Soccer has always been a part of Lena and Amanda's friendship. For six years, they have been an unstoppable team on and off the field: best friends and great teammates. Amanda is sure they'll both make the varsity team in ninth grade and go on to win the state championship. But when Lena makes the cut and Amanda doesn't, everything seems uncertain, and Amanda worries that her best friend is leaving her behind. With Shutout, Brendan Halpin has created a powerful story of friendship, sportsmanship, and growing up. Table of ContentsReviewsA quick, good-natured, and perceptive read about best friends growing apart, no doubt one of the hardest parts of growing up. -Starred, Booklist The dialogue is spot-on, and the characters are fully fleshed out . . . . While there is plenty of soccer action for fans of the sport, the book will also appeal to teens looking for a solid friendship story. Halpin manages to convey the benefits of doing the right thing, but without preachiness. - School Library Journal Halpin's narrative adeptly segues between adrenaline-filled soccer matches to more reflective, contemplative passages. Amanda's quandary will resonate with readers as she tackles timely topics such as friendship woes, teen drinking and family life with admirable aplomb. - Kirkus Reviews Author InformationBRENDAN HALPIN is the author of How Ya Like Me Now and Forever Changes, as well as a number of books for adults.
